Some of us have asked – “What is the Stands Project all about?”
One of the aspects we have learnt from the New Testament and church history is the place of Godly enterprise in supplying financial resources for the mission of spreading the Gospel of Christ.
Paul supported his ministry from tent-making. Other Christians supported the work of Paul from their professional and trade sources.
This tells us that the success of the mission of Paul which we all benefit from today was directly related to the financial support he was able to generate by:
- working with his own hands; and also
- receiving from the people in professions and trades who God touched to support his outreach.
As St. Andrews, one of the strengths we have as a church is a successful passion in mission work. We have outreaches of all forms including:
- planting new churches
- supporting the building of Christians based educational and health centers.
- responding to situations of need by providing food and clothing to the needy.
- doing outreach work in schools, prisons and communities
